Mind-machine interfaces, just like BrainGate, are getting used to decode electrical sign and translate it instantly into textual content messages. Joseph Makin and researchers on the College of San Francisco are creating this know-how utilizing an algorithm that interprets electrical cortical exercise of the mind to laptop languages, and finally, textual content messages with out the need of bodily utilizing the keyboard of the texting system. As well as, this know-how could possibly be utilized in sufferers who have been paralyzed and unable to sort texts themselves or use desktop laptop interfaces.

Alternatives for bettering this system nonetheless stay, reminiscent of bettering the velocity of translation. Sufferers who had implants for treating seizures skilled a pc algorithm to detect electrical alerts that happen when the affected person reads sentences. They carried out this through the use of the intracranial system to file the exercise when the sufferers learn sentences out loud for half-hour. This algorithm has a small quantity of synthetic intelligence that organizes a illustration of which location of the mind is being activated by particular parts of a sentence. One other set of synthetic intelligence algorithms interprets these areas of electrocortical exercise to a sign that’s interpreted by laptop to generate texts. Ideally, a single mind sign can be instantly translated into laptop code; nevertheless, this techniques makes use of a 3 step mission in translation as a result of difficult nature of {the electrical} exercise in speech. Future optimizing of this know-how would hope to incorporate direct translation to make producing the textual content faster.

The tip product of this research was capable of translate thirty to fifty sentences at a time with an error fee just like professional-level speech transcription. Additionally they discovered that the algorithm could possibly be improved by a number of individuals if the algorithm was used subsequently with totally different sufferers in sequence.

Prior to now, neural interfaces have been making an attempt to translate neural sign to speech; nevertheless, earlier fashions have solely achieved an accuracy of 40 p.c. These fashions have been too strict, specializing in particular person appears like vowels and consonants resulting in a lot complexity. This mannequin is totally different, in that it interprets amongst full phrases. This course of, nevertheless, is restricted to 250 phrases right now. Scientists need to additional develop this concept by offering “libraries” of speech for translation. As well as, they’d additionally like so as to add totally different languages to the algorithms.

Protection Superior Analysis Tasks Company neural engineering system design

To reinforce on these ideas of units on the neural interface, it’s price mentioning the Neural Engineering System Design (NESD) program, which seeks to develop high-resolution neurotechnology able to mitigating damage and illness of the visible and auditory techniques. The targeted objective is to develop neural interfaces that present excessive sign decision, velocity and quantity of knowledge switch between the digital system and the mind. Funded by the division of protection, this initiative was based in hopes that at some point we’ll uncover have higher brain-machine interface capabilities for treating wounded warriors with traumatic mind accidents and subsequent neurological deficit.

They intention to create a tool that may learn 106 neurons and write as much as 105 neurons at a fast tempo – a objective that has but to be obtained presently. It is a joint manufacturing involving the fields of neuroscience, photonics, medical system manufacturing, neuroengineering and medical testing. The primary objective of this program is to offer high-resolution neural seize and stimulation making the potential of getting a prosthetic that may really feel virtually equivalent to a pure arm or leg. As well as, it’ll considerably improve scientists’ functionality in understating neural underpinnings of listening to, imaginative and prescient, and speech for extra optimization of future developments.

Hand Proprioception and Contact Interfaces Program (HAPTIX)

Utilizing the thought of getting excessive decision sensation capabilities in addition to motor power skill, the Hand Proprioception and Contact Interfaces (HAPTIX) is a program that seeks to boost prosthetics by giving sufferers sensory suggestions. As well as, objectives included having the ability to have consciousness of limb place and motion, additionally termed proprioception. With out these options, limbs nonetheless really feel numb to customers and thus decreasing high quality of life. Moreover, it reduces the wearers’ willingness to make use of them.

The Protection Superior Analysis Tasks Company (DARPA) has awarded contracts to eight builders to start the HAPTIX program. The general objective of this program is to offer wearers of prosthetics to really feel like an precise hand. A agency perception on this mission is that if wearers have feeling and sensation just like an actual hand, they’d put on the prosthesis way more usually. It will even be useful in decreasing phantom limb ache which is present in 80 p.c of amputees. This could possibly be the preliminary step of the human cyborg that was as soon as solely depicted in sci-fi movies however could quickly turn into a actuality.
